Hi @Anonymous ,
If you want to save the taken picture from Camera control into the Photo Library in your Mobile device, I think there is no way to achieve your needs currently.
If you just want to save your taken picture into your local device, then want to load it when you load your app next time, I think the SaveData function and LoadData function could achieve your needs.
Please check and see if the following blog would help in your scenario (Offline App):
https://powerapps.microsoft.com/en-us/blog/build-offline-apps-with-new-powerapps-capabilities/
I also agree with your thought. You could consider save your taken picture into your OneDrive folder, then you could review them within the OneDrive client app in your Mobile device.
